Cybercity now host to 512 companies


CYBERJAYA is moving towards becoming a leading multimedia hub with integrated infrastructure and IT systems as well as an efficient transportation system.

According to Cyberview Sdn Bhd managing director Datuk Redza Rafiq, the major issues they were tackling include improving the public transport system, identifying key economic activities that companies in Cyberjaya could undertake and incorporating multi-use areas into development plans.

“Cyberjaya’s development is driven by hard infrastructure and real estate. Cyberview has taken this factor into consideration when managing Cyberjaya and has implemented several initiatives in this intelligent city,’’ added Redza.

He said since 1996, Cyberjaya had evolved as Cyberview had taken the lead in promoting development, business and community activities in the city.

Redza added that today, the cybercity was host to 512 companies, 35 of them are MNCs as well as 4,777 local organisations and boasts a growing population of about 37,000.
